DescriptionThis tower is visible from Moab, on the rim above potash road. This tower doesn't get a ton of traffic, and has some loose/bad rock on it. Good outing if your looking for a half day adventure. Getting ThereTo get to Point of Moab, park at the Jaycee Campground, located on potash road. From here take the portal overlook trail, to the tower. The hike takes about 20-30 min.
